Senior Software Engineer

Job in Cary, Wake County, North Carolina, 27518, USA

Location: Cary NC (Onsite presence is required)

Job Accountability/Responsibilities

Responsibilities include the ability to work independently and as part of the leadership group of a larger team to deliver quality solutions across all phases and layers of the software lifecycle.

Quality
  • Meet or exceed test coverage goals set for the project through creation of unit and functional tests.
  • Minimize the number of production escapes.
  • Support user acceptance testing.
  • Support and conduct system/performance/volume/stress testing.
Usability/User Experience
  • Collaborate with business and/or UX team to create appropriate user interfaces.
  • Assist with mock-ups and user interface design.
  • Incorporate UX components into applications.
  • Provide feedback to UX teams.
Product Reliability & Response
  • Ensure the system can meet or exceed defined SLAs.
  • When acting as the primary on‑call, respond to pages within 15 minutes and resolve or elevate issues as necessary.
  • Resolve production issues and communicate resolutions to appropriate stakeholders.
Development
  • Complete stories within estimates and with quality to ensure release dates are met.
  • Conduct analysis and design work.
  • Prepare technical documentation.
  • Estimate work effort (story pointing) and task‑out development effort for a given story or task.
  • Follow the Railinc development process and suggest improvements.
  • Work with infrastructure services to make configuration changes and deploy applications.
